ASUS Introduces R600 GPS

asus-r600-gps.jpg

The new GPS device from the famous Brand name ASUS is coming soon in the market. It has been known that the new ASUS R600 GPS has received approval from the FCC and the

US market is expecting its release. ASUS is aiming the mid-high sort of the GPS market with their new edition of R600 GPS.

 

This GPS gadget is equipped with an integrated light sensor that enables the auto adjusting of its LCD backlight to facilitate the user to view in the most convenient way. Additionally, this system allows battery saving especially when you are in the outdoors. Other additional features that comes with the R600 includes Bluetooth connectivity, touchscreen display that is of 4.3”, SD memory card slot that allows space as much as 4GB, a Samsung processor of 400MHz, 64MB RAM and 128 MB ROM.

 

The price details for this new GPS gadget is yet to be confirmed by ASUS. However, it is expected that its estimated price will be higher than the average GPS devices available in the market due to the presence of the vaunted SiRFStar III GPS chipset that is equipped with the ASUS R600.
